I have tried to update my current Autopatcher and have even tried updating a clean Autopatcher and have received a Verification Error message multiple times.

With the clean install - The last file it tried to downloand is "apengine_rti.7z" when I received the error. I updated from a clean Autopatcher and it started off saying it needed to download 237mb, within a few seconds this dropped down to 170mb, and then after about 5 minutes it dropped down again and ended up only downloading 35mb before giving me the error message.

With my current Autopatcher - When i try to update my old autopatcher (it is about 300mb in size) it first deletes around 40mb of data before downloading script files, it then displays it needs to download about 103mb and then i receive the error message without the program downloading any files.

I have tried to upload the log file for you but the forum is refusing me upload it

When i quit the installer I then receive another message:

Application Error
Permission denied in prjUpdater.frmMain_Unload at line 106

ctlwinsckdownloader component failure error is related to an firewall/proxy blocking apup. if is this the issue, we may try help you, but we need to know the anti-virus/firewall/script blocking software or any other kind of security-related sofware that you have. also, we need to know how you connect to internet, if is with an proxy/wireless, etc

yes, it helps. but this is the problem: "proxy server". the current version of apup doesn't handle proxies :( . since currently we don't have an developer, fix this issue and improve apup can be an big problem. i didn't tried ultrasurf with apup yet. maybe, just maybe, it helps, but i don't know for sure
